Aller au contenu

Control Engineer

  • On-site
    • Zurich, Zürich, Switzerland

Job description

Our mission: Ivy Partners is a Swiss consultancy firm that assists companies with their strategic, technological, and organizational challenges.

We are committed to offering our employees a career that promotes both personal and professional development. We support them in their skill development and offer them real career advancement opportunities.

 

As a Control Engineer at Ivy Partners, you will be tasked with:

- Developing the application layer of control software for traction converters in customer projects, from software requirements definition to operational release on the final system.

- Creating and updating software documentation according to defined standards and homologation needs.

- Testing and troubleshooting software across various environments, such as real-time simulators and laboratories, and supporting our customers during commissioning and homologation on the vehicle. Please be prepared to travel between 20 to 30% of the time.

- Providing technical support to peers, other disciplines, and customers throughout project development, laboratory testing, homologation, initial operation, and service.

- Coordinating technical solutions with peers to maximize software reuse, minimize the risk of bugs, and accelerate standardization.

 

About You:

You are our ideal candidate if:

- You possess a university degree in Control Systems, Electrical Engineering, Mechatronics, Computer Science, or equivalent.

- You bring at least 4 years of experience in software development for closed-loop control, signal processing, algorithms, and real-time programming mechanisms.

- You are experienced with IEC 61131-3 programming languages (CODESYS) and Matlab Simulink.

- You are familiar with software versioning tools (SVN, Git).

- You apply a well-structured approach to creating high-quality software and documentation.

- You have extensive knowledge in converter control, power electronics, or the automotive and railway industries.

- You have experience with communication protocols and field buses (CAN, TRDP, J1939, MVB, etc.).

- Understanding of software development process standards (like EN 50657, EN 50128, or ISO 26262) is a plus.

- You can effectively collaborate with a multidisciplinary team, learn quickly, and are eager to tackle new challenges.

- You are creative, solution-focused, and possess strong communication skills in both written and spoken English; German is a plus.

 

Why join Ivy Partners?

- Care | We care about our employees by creating a supportive environment where everyone is valued and empowered with training and growth prospects.

- Trust | We believe in building strong and long-lasting relationships with our clients. Working with us is about establishing a partnership based on trust, professionalism, and transparency at all times.

- Innovation | We empower effective digital transformation through a unique blend of innovative technology and creative thinking.

- Responsibility | Community is at the heart of everything we do, and we take that responsibility seriously by working hard to create a positive impact.

or

On-site
  • Zurich, Zürich, Switzerland
Experienced
College coursework completed
Full-time, Permanent